  • Abstract
    A formula of Shimbo et al. for the power spectrum of signals pulse-modulated in accordance with random sequences is specialised for Markov chains. In the analysis, z transform techniques are used rather than explicit matrix methods. The resulting expressions may be used to find the spectra of a wide class of digital signals obtained by pulse modulating the amplitude, frequency, phase, or any combination of these, of a radio-frequency carrier. Attention is directed to phase modulation and, in particular, to ideal phase reversal and signals which practical systems might produce as approximations to it. In the first such signal, amplitude modulation is introduced in addition to the phase modulation, while in the other there is a nonzero switching time between the two phase levels. The power spectra of these signals are determined and compared with the phase reversal spectrum.
